As an only-child to immigrant parents, comedian Jesus Trejo grew up learning many of lifes lessons in the most unconventional ways, all while constantly feeling the need to meet his parents high expectations.

This got 1 because zero isn't an option and 1 is pushing it, but he gets a 1 for effort. There maybe some who can relate to Jesus's growing up as he shares his life story but I did not even smile or smirk. There are standups who can tell their life story and life experiences which are relatable and then there is a moment of realisation where you're able to place your own life in the same situation but what makes it funny is the method and scenario of the story being told. Jesus just stood on stage explaining his life story, and I suspect the audience laughing was more due to being in the show and reacting to others around them.
